Stillwater Man Raped 16-Year-Old: Charges
Investigators at the scene also found the teen's cousin dead in an upstairs bedroom.

TWIN CITIES, MN — A Stillwater man is accused of raping a 16-year-old girl and threatening to kill her Monday. Ivan Dan Walker, 33, faces criminal sexual conduct and kidnapping charges in connection with the assault of a teen at a residence in Saint Paul.
Investigators at the scene also found the teen's cousin — Walker's girlfriend — dead in an upstairs bedroom. Murder charges have not been filed.
The teen told police that on July 23, Walker came downstairs, grabbed her by the neck and began choking her. When she fought back, the man told her to be quiet or he "would have to kill you too," according to the criminal complaint.He told her he "already killed" her cousin, police said, and that "nobody is going to help you."

Walker raped her in the basement of the home, according to investigators. She promised she would not report the sexual assault, authorities said, and he left.

Walker was later arrested at 7th Place East and Minnesota Street in downtown Saint Paul.
